深入解析VPN设置中的priv参数,网络工程师视角下的配置要点与安全考量

banxian11 2026-04-24 半仙加速器 8 0

在当今高度互联的网络环境中,虚拟私人网络(VPN)已成为企业、远程办公人员和隐私意识强用户的重要工具,无论是用于访问内网资源、保护数据传输安全,还是绕过地理限制,正确配置VPN是保障网络安全的第一道防线,在众多配置选项中,“priv”参数虽不常被提及,却在某些特定场景下至关重要——尤其在基于OpenVPN或IPsec等协议的部署中,它直接关系到客户端权限控制和系统安全性。

“priv”是“privilege”的缩写,通常出现在Linux环境下OpenVPN的配置文件中,用于指定运行时进程的权限级别,默认情况下,OpenVPN服务以root权限启动,这虽然便于管理底层网络接口(如创建TUN/TAP设备),但存在严重的安全风险:一旦攻击者利用OpenVPN漏洞入侵,即可获得系统最高权限,合理设置“priv”参数,将OpenVPN进程降权运行,是最佳实践之一。

具体而言,在OpenVPN配置文件中加入如下指令:

user nobody
group nogroup
priv

“user”和“group”分别指定运行OpenVPN守护进程的非特权用户和组,而“priv”则触发OpenVPN在启动后自动调用setuid()和setgid()系统调用,将进程权限从root降至指定用户,这样即使发生代码漏洞,攻击面也大大缩小。

值得注意的是,若未正确配置“priv”,可能导致以下问题:

  1. 权限不足:无法分配TUN接口或绑定UDP/TCP端口;
  2. 日志权限异常:日志文件可能因权限限制无法写入;
  3. SELinux/AppArmor阻断:某些强制访问控制系统会拒绝非root进程操作敏感资源。

对于企业级部署,建议结合容器化技术(如Docker)进一步隔离VPN服务,同时配合防火墙规则(如iptables或nftables)对流量进行细粒度控制,使用--cap-drop=ALL --cap-add=NET_ADMIN可精准赋予必要能力,避免过度授权。

作为网络工程师,必须强调:安全不是一次配置就能解决的问题。“priv”只是整个安全链的一环,还需定期更新证书、启用双因素认证、监控日志、实施最小权限原则,并遵循零信任架构理念,只有将技术配置与运维策略相结合,才能真正构建一个既高效又安全的VPN体系。

理解并善用“priv”参数,不仅能提升系统健壮性,更能体现网络工程师的专业素养与责任意识,在复杂多变的网络威胁面前,每一个细节都不容忽视。

深入解析VPN设置中的priv参数,网络工程师视角下的配置要点与安全考量

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速